首页> 外文期刊>Higher-order and symbolic computation >Efficient and flexible access control via Jones-optimal logic program specialisation
【24h】

Efficient and flexible access control via Jones-optimal logic program specialisation

机译:通过Jones最优逻辑程序专业化实现高效灵活的访问控制

获取原文
获取原文并翻译 | 示例

摘要

We describe the use of a flexible meta-interpreter for performing access control checks on deductive databases. The meta-program is implemented in Prolog and takes as input a database and an access policy specification. For processing access control requests we specialise the meta-program for a given access policy and database by using the LOGEN partial evaluation system. The resulting specialised control checking program is dependent solely upon dynamic information that can only be known at the time of actual access request evaluation. In addition to describing our approach, we give a number of performance measures for our implementation of an access control checker. In particular, we show that by using our approach we get flexible access control with virtually no overhead, satisfying the Jones optimality criterion. The paper also shows how to satisfy the Jones optimality criterion more generally for interpreters written in the non-ground representation.
机译:我们描述了使用灵活的元解释器对演绎数据库执行访问控制检查。元程序在Prolog中实现,并以数据库和访问策略规范为输入。为了处理访问控制请求,我们使用LOGEN部分评估系统专门针对给定访问策略和数据库的元程序。产生的专用控制检查程序仅取决于只能在实际访问请求评估时才知道的动态信息。除了描述我们的方法外,我们还为实现访问控制检查器提供了许多性能指标。尤其是,我们表明,通过使用我们的方法,我们可以在几乎没有开销的情况下获得灵活的访问控制,从而满足琼斯最优性标准。本文还展示了如何更一般地满足以非地面表示形式编写的口译员的琼斯最优性准则。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号